In this recipe, vada is made from potatoes and called as ‘Batata vada’. Batata means potato and vada is a deep fried patty. Batata Vada is a deep fried patty made from potato dipped in gram flour batter.
Batata vada is a very popular snack. It is served hot with green chutney / garlic chutney powder / tamarind chutney / tomato ketchup and also with fried green chillies.
Vada paav is also called as a Indian burger. Generally called poor man’s burger but due to its irresistible taste you will find people from all strata enjoying this vada pav. It is the most popular street food served in Maharashtra especially on the streets of Mumbai.
To make vada paav, cut dinner roll / bap / hamburger bun into half (do not separate into 2 pieces), place hot vada in between two halves, top with garlic chutney and / or green / tamarind chutney.
Ingredients
- Besan (gram flour) 1½ cups
- Rice flour 1/3 cup
- Onion finely chopped 2 medium
- Potatoes boiled 6 medium
- Green Chillies finely chopped 3
- Garlic cloves grated 3
- Ginger grated ½ inch
- Lemon juice ¾ tablespoon
- Coriander chopped 2 tablepoons
- Salt 1 teaspoon
- Chilli powder ½ teaspoon
- Turmeric powder 1¼ teaspoon
- Soda bicarb 1 teaspoon
- Cumin seeds 1 teaspoon
- Mustard seeds 1 teaspoon
- Sugar 1 teaspoon
- Roasted peanut powder (optional) 2 teaspoons
- Asafoetida ¼ teaspoon
- Oil 1½ tablespoon
- Oil for deep frying
Instructions
Directions for batter
- Sift gram flour to make smooth batter.
- In a big bowl, add all the dry ingredients.
- Slowly add water while mixing to make the batter of medium consistency.
Directions for stuffing
- Peel potatoes and roughly mash them.
- In a pan heat oil on medium heat. Add mustard and cumin seeds. When they splutter, add green chillies, ginger and garlic. Sauté for a minute.
- Add onions and sauté until translucent.
- Add turmeric powder and asafoetida, cook for a minute.
- Add mashed potatoes, salt and sugar. Mix well.
- Cook further for a couple of minutes.
- Add peanut powder, lemon juice and coriander. Mix well. Keep aside.
Directions for Vada
- Divide stuffing into approximately 16 portions.
- Make round balls of each portion or shape them to make a patty like a burger patty.
- Heat oil for frying in a pan on medium heat.
- Dip each patty in batter. Make sure entire patty is covered with batter.
- Carefully add to the oil. Deep fry till vada turns golden brown.
- Drain on a wire rack or paper towel to get rid of excess oil.
- Serve hot with garlic chutney, green chutney and fried green chillies.
